FERGUS – Groves Hospital Foundation say they were very appreciative of an unexpectedly rapid fundraising effort.
The foundation raised $2 million in less than a year. Announcing the need for the funds in just the spring of 2024, a 1 million dollar anonymous donor and the general support of the community guided the foundation to their goal.
Executive Director Lori Arsenault says the money will purchase a new CT scanner. She says this new one will drastically increase efficiency in the department.
Arsenault went on to say a mobile CT unit has been and will continue to bridge the gap while the fresh unit is installed.
Arsenault was sure to thank the community for their generosity. She says there’s still work to be done fundraising for another list of equipment.
The new CT Scanner is expected to be installed in March.
